Whoa!
Ron, On your 01 you should have had both horns, a high and a low. Teekypt, In 03, Chrysler did away with one of the horns in their cost savings mode. Sorry, I'm not sure which tone (high or low) they did away with. So, you have only one horn, so taking that one out and adding the Road Runner horn should be a snap ...if you wanted the RR horn going off when you hit the steering wheel. If you wanted a separate "beep beep" you'd have to had a horn button somewhere. Like I did with the Aooga horn. Added a push button in the center console. The square red button on the left. Both my 2006 Touring, soonercruiser, and the GT Vert had only one horn. It was the "Low Tone". So, my first mod on both cars was to get the "High Tone" Highway Blaster at Auto Zone. There's already mounting holes, and the bracket and bolt supplied worked well.
